d4-goclient

Release Software License Go Report Card

**d4-goclient** is a D4 project client (sensor) implementing the [D4 encapsulation protocol](https://github.com/D4-project/architecture/tree/master/format). The client can be used on different targets and architectures to collect network capture, logs, specific network monitoring and send it back to a [D4 server](https://github.com/D4-project/d4-core). For more information about the [D4 project](https://www.d4-project.org/). # Installation Fetch d4-goclient code and dependencies ```bash go get github.com/satori/go.uuid go get github.com/D4-project/d4-goclient ``` Use make to build binaries: ```bash make arm5l # for raspberry pi / linux make amd64l # for amd64 / linux ``` ## Dependencies - golang 1.10 (tested) - go.uuid # Use ## Launch a d4-server (if you don't have a server) See https://github.com/D4-project/d4-core/tree/master/server $IP_SRV being the d4-server's address, $PORT its listening port ## Pipe data into the client ### Some file ```bash cat /proc/cpuinfo | ./d4-goclient -c conf.sample/ | socat - OPENSSL-CONNECT:$IP_SRV:$PORT,verify=0 ``` ### tcpdump (libpcap) output, discarding our own traffic $IP being the monitoring computer ip ```bash tcpdump not dst $IP and not src $IP -w - | ./d4-goclient -c conf.sample/ | socat - OPENSSL-CONNECT:$IP_SRV:$PORT,verify=0 ```
